Is It Safe For Dogs To Eat Raw Zucchini?
Is it safe for dogs to consume raw zucchini? Dogs can indeed consume zucchini, and while both raw and cooked zucchini are generally safe for them, it’s important to note that cooked zucchini is the preferred option. Cooked zucchini is easier for dogs to digest, reducing the risk of upset stomach or diarrhea. Additionally, the cooking process effectively eliminates any potential harmful bacteria that could be present, further enhancing its safety for canine consumption. How Much Raw Zucchini Can A Dog Eat?
How much raw zucchini is safe for dogs to consume depends on their daily dietary intake. To determine the appropriate amount, calculate 10 percent of your dog’s daily food allowance and ensure that the zucchini portion stays within or below that limit. For instance, if you have a large dog that consumes four cups of food daily, you should not exceed 0.4 cups of raw zucchini in their diet per day. This guideline helps maintain a balanced diet for your furry companion while incorporating zucchini as a healthy addition.
